Position is responsible for product merchandising within large volume stores (Grocery, etc.). This includes stocking shelves, rotating shelved product, setting up displays, stocking and rotating products in coolers, organizing and rotating products in storage rooms, and moving products from storage to the sales floor. This position interacts with personnel at the store location.
This position is labor intensive, requiring lifting, loading, pushing, and pulling cases weighing from 20-45 pounds per case, as well as bending, reaching, and squatting while merchandising and moving products. This job follows a consistent schedule with specific start times and customers (opportunity to attain different work schedules with time.)
PRIMARY ACCOUNTABILITIES:
Merchandise store shelving, coolers and displays with products in assigned accounts
Rotate products in the backroom and on the shelf
Transport products to and from backroom to shelf location
Use equipment to transport products (e.g., U Boats, hand trucks, pallet jacks, etc.)
Display promotional material such as signs and banners in accounts
Keep back room stock in neat and orderly condition
Communicate store issues to store managers and Pepsi management
Build customer relationships at the store level
Comply with operating procedures (e.g., scan-in/scan-out, following designated route, etc.)
Service accounts during designated times established by management
Deliver customer service (e.g., communication, rapport building, attentiveness to customer needs, etc.)
Ability to operate under minimal supervision (self-managed role)
Use hand held devices to write/input orders
Regular, reliable, predictable attendance
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
18 years or older
Pass the physical capabilities test (if applicable)
Must have car or personal transportation to access multi-store locations within assigned shift
Valid U.S. Driver's License
Proof of insurance
HELPFUL EXPERIENCE:
Working for a retail business or grocery store (e.g., understanding store operations, knowing the backroom and inventory, stocking aisles and shelves, etc.)
Moving products within a store (e.g., safely stacking and moving products on equipment such as a u-boat, hand truck/dolly and/or breakdown, etc.)
Merchandising products (e.g., filling shelves, building displays, making products look attractive, rotating products, cleaning shelves, eliminating out of stocks and out of date products, etc.)
Managing backroom/stock room inventory (e.g., organizing pallets, stacking and storing inventory or products, etc.)
Serving customers (handling customer complaints, responding to customer requests, or meeting customer needs)
